Our very own Troublemaker Samantha Holloway will be attending the 34th International Conference on the Fantastic in the Arts!  The conference is March 20-24th in Orlando, Florida.

The conference is held by the International Association for the Fantastic in the Arts and is a great place to meet writers and publishers. Coincidentally, IAFA is a great place to meet Sami.

Have a blast at the conference, dear, and if you readers would like to know more, check out the IAFA website. Neil Gaiman is guest of honor, ooh la la!

Hey, hey! Good news for anime fans, gaming geeks, and pop culture enthusiasts! If you ever wanted to take a stab at popular fiction, Troublemaker Kristina Elyse Butke is going to be holding two writing panels exclusive to Colossalcon 12!

The schedule's still being put together as Colossalcon  is working through panel submissions, so we'll keep you posted on the specific event dates and times...but here's a little preview of each topic, as they'll appear listed in the Colossalcon program:


Give Good Spec! Sci fi. Fantasy. Horror. This triad of awesome is known as speculative fiction,  and it's everywhere--books, games, movies, comics--you name it. But a genre that's this popular can still be problematic for writers and artists (hello, clichés and tropes!).   So how do we give good spec? We get to the heart of storytelling!

Fanfic into Fiction Want your fanfic to rise above all the rest? Do you want to go beyond fan fiction and start your writing career? We'll break all the myths and misconceptions of fanfic so you can stake your claim in the world of publishing!


Colossalcon will be held June 6-9th at the Kalahari Resort and Convention Center in Sandusky, Ohio. You can purchase admission here and read more about the convention at the official site and on the forums. We hope to see you there!
